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Dolomite, is another hot month, with an average temperature ranging between max 90.3°F (32.4°C) and min 71.6°F (22°C).

Temperature

Dolomite records an average high-temperature of a still hot 90.3°F (32.4°C) as August arrives, nearly mirroring the previous month's climate. Throughout the nights in August, Dolomite experiences an average low-temperature of 71.6°F (22°C).

Heat index

In August, the heat index is calculated to be a blisteringly hot 107.6°F (42°C). Heightened safety actions are necessary,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are probable. Persistent activity may lead to heatstroke.
In terms of the heat index, values are set with light wind and shade conditions in mind. The heat index may experience an enhancement of 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ees under dire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'real feel', is a composite of temperature and humidity figures to convey how warm it feels. Elements such as metabolic variations, being pregnant, and physical activity can impact one's weather perception. Direct sun exposure is noteworthy in its ability to escalate the felt temperature, potentially ad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are primarily vital for children. Youngsters generally face more threats than adults given their lesser ability to sweat. Coupled with their lar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, they are more endangered.
Perspiration and the resultant sweat evaporation are the body's natural thermostat, helping regulate temperature. In conditions of both high temperature and humidity (a high heat index), sweating is limited and the perception of heat is enhanced. Heat-related disorders may develop if heat gain in the body overshadows its cooling capacity, leading to elevated temperatures.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August is 72%.

Rainfall

In Dolomite, Alabama, in August, during 20.3 rainfall days, 3.78" (96m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 172.1 rainfall days, and 39.69" (1008m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

April through October are months without snowfall.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 13h and 22min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:00 am and sunset at 7:47 pm. On the last day of August, in Dolomite, sunrise is at 6:21 am and sunset at 7:14 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 10.2h.

UV index

April through September,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index in Dolomite.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 6 in August translates into the following instructions:
Undertake precautions and comply with sun safety standards. Protection from skin and eye injury is vital. Avoid direct Sun exposure and stay in the sh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., a time when UV radiation is most intense, noting that not all shade structures offer full protection. In bright sunlight, prioritize sunglasses that grant protection from UVA and UVB radiation.
